I'm going to do the 100 Day Project again

 I'm changing the way I do the 100 Day Project this year. I can’t believe it’s the middle of February already and almost time for the Project to start. Yes, I still do a a quick sketch every day but that isn't what I think the 100 Day Project is about, at least not for me.


I’ve been giving a lot of thought to what I want to do this year.  In the past I’ve done repeats of the same thing, flowers but a different one every day, collages but a different one every day – you get the picture.  It’s hard to stick to past 60 or 70 days. I'm easily bored.

One of my objectives is to get in a habit so you can keep doing it and maybe have some good pieces of art when I'm done. If I can’t stick to it past 60 or 70 the habit hasn’t formed.  I do make some sort of art every day but I’m not consistent, sometimes I work on a couple paintings, sometimes I sketch, sometimes I draw, sometimes I just dust in the studio. This year I am going to try something different, complete a small painting every day. And work on doing it without overthinking.

Yes, a painting every day but not always the same medium, substrate or subject and not always the same size – just small, anywhere from 4x4 to 10x10 and anything in between.  Some of them will be watercolor because I’ve been getting back to that, some will be collage and/or mixed media because I enjoy doing them.  And if I can make the 100 days I will continue working toward a years worth of small paintings.  Some may even be worth showing at the gallery.  We shall see.

I plan to post what I’ve done on Instagram and here on the blog. What I haven’t decided is if I will post daily or weekly.  I’m leaning towards daily Instagram and weekly blog post.  It’s too easy to slide if I don’t post somewhere daily, I know me.

That’s it for now, I’m off to prepare some supports for my project.  It starts February 18. Stay tuned.
